Type:
Module
Constants:
ADAPTERS_TASKS : { mysql: :mysql_tasks, mysql2: :mysql_tasks, postgresql: :postgresql_tasks, sqlite3: :sqlite_tasks }

Mock out what we need from AR::Base.

valid?
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::DynamicMatchers/ActiveRecord::DynamicMatchers::Method

valid?() Instance Public methods

2025-01-10 15:47:30
prepend
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::Associations/ActiveRecord::Associations::CollectionProxy

prepend(*args) Instance Public methods

2025-01-10 15:47:30
values
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::Relation

values() Instance Public methods

2025-01-10 15:47:30
clear_cache!
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ter

clear_cache!() Instance Public methods Clears the prepared statements cache

2025-01-10 15:47:30
indexes
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ter::SchemaStatements

indexes(table_name, name = nil) Instance Public methods Returns an array of

2025-01-10 15:47:30
inheritance_column=
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ModelSchema/ActiveRecord::ModelSchema::ClassMethods

inheritance_column=(value) Instance Public methods Sets the value of

2025-01-10 15:47:30
transaction_isolation_levels
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::DatabaseStatements

transaction_isolation_levels() Instance Public methods

2025-01-10 15:47:30
infinity?
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ter::OID/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ter::OID::Range

infinity?(value) Instance Public methods

2025-01-10 15:47:30
committed?
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::TransactionState

committed?() Instance Public methods

2025-01-10 15:47:30
type_to_sql
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::AbstractMysqlAdapter

type_to_sql(type, limit = nil, precision = nil, scale = nil) Instance Public methods Maps

2025-01-10 15:47:30